Technical Analysis

From a technical perspective, CLPS is trading in proximity to several important levels that merit attention from traders and investors. The immediate support level is identified at $0.85, representing a price floor that has attracted buying interest during previous pullbacks. Should selling pressure intensify, this support zone would become a critical area to monitor for potential bounces or breaks. The resistance level at $0.95 represents the upper boundary of the current trading range, with this area historically serving as a source of supply when approached. A sustained move above this level would indicate bullish momentum and could signal potential continuation toward higher prices. Conversely, a failure to break through resistance often results in pullbacks back toward support. The relative strength indicator and other momentum measures suggest the stock may be approaching oversold territory, which could attract buying interest from contrarian traders. When RSI readings decline to lower levels, historically it has sometimes preceded short-term bounces as traders look for value in oversold securities. However, momentum readings should be considered alongside other technical factors rather than in isolation. Moving averages provide additional context for understanding CLPS price trends. The stock's position relative to various moving averages helps identify the prevailing trend direction and potential trend changes. For stocks trading below key moving averages, this often indicates short-term bearish momentum, while stocks above moving averages may benefit from more favorable technical conditions. The current price of $0.90 places CLPS approximately midway between its support and resistance levels, suggesting a balanced risk-reward scenario for traders positioned in either direction. The negative change of 1.92% reflects today's trading but should be viewed within the context of longer-term price action to assess whether this represents a meaningful shift in sentiment or simply normal trading variation.
